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bristlecone Fir | slit limpet |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Plants)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Coniferophyta (Conifers) | Mollusca (Mollusks) |
| Class | Pinopsida (Conifers) | Gastropoda (Gastropoda) |
| Order | Pinales (Pines & Allies) | Lepetellida (Lepetellida) |
| Family | Pinaceae (Pine Family) | Fissurellidae |
| Genus | Abies | Emarginula |
| Species | Abies bracteata | Emarginula fissura |
